WorldPay now supports Paypal

Posted in E-commerce, Paypal, webShaper at 12:38 pm by adrianoh

Just when you think they are actually competing payment gateways, now WorldPay has integrated Paypal as one of the payment options in their standard payment gateway services.

2Checkout, one of the payment gateways that works for local merchant selling internationally, has been supporting paypal since 2007.

Interestingly, Paypal appear more and more “Visa” and “Mastercard” like.  If their growth continue at such a fast-pace rate, especially in the International Markets, soon the below icon will become a standard at most of website that takes online payment. (i predict in 5 years time).

The apparent different is, with Paypal, you don’t actually need a card.

Don’t be surprised if you find Paypal in Malaysia Payment Gateways (Eg iPay88 & nbepay ) soon in not too distanced future (we hope).
